The Benefits Of Steel Buildings

Steel buildings have become almost ubiquitous features in today’s modern day construction landscape, resulting in its greater prominence in chat room discussions and construction forums all over the Internet. While numerous individuals and corporations are attracted to the relative low cost of steel buildings, a few remain skeptical with regard to their advantages over more conventional structures.

The most basic aspect to consider is that steel buildings are in fact a lot less expensive than structures constructed out of commonly used materials. The components of steel buildings are also precisely machine crafted to ensure exacting conformity and ease of construction, while of course being practically impervious to the effects of termite infestation, or from any other pest for that matter. In addition, such buildings will hold up better structurally in the event of a fire.

For most people, the mention of steel buildings calls to mind alien like structures that look like they may have come from another planet. While that may have been the case years ago, a lot of today’s steel buildings really don’t look that much different from “typical” buildings. If you so wish, you could even design your steel buildings to look as close to a traditional building as possible, and casual observers wouldn’t even be able to tell the difference.

A common question that is asked about steel buildings is how its occupants will deal with the issue of lightning during a storm. It may surprise you to know that steel buildings actually offer a lot more protection for the occupants than buildings constructed out of traditional materials during such events. What most people don’t realize is that steel buildings actually provider the electrical energy with a direct pathway into the ground below, were it can dissipate safely without causing any harm or damage. As you can imagine, this can significantly cut the risk of any untoward incidents that may cause a fire, injure people, or damage property.

The issue of television or radio interference is also a common concern with regard to steel buildings. In most cases, there is no reason to have to worry about this, since there is adequate space in between the steel frame of steel buildings in order to ensure that television and radio transmissions go through unimpeded. In fact, you could get pretty much the same television and radio signal quality in steel buildings that you would in any other type of structure.
